South Korea Automotive Dual Phase (DP) Steel Market Overview & Growth Outlook

The South Korea automotive DP steel market was valued at approximately USD 2.1 billion in 2023 and is projected to gr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 7.5% through 2032. By the end of this forecast period, the market is expected to surpass USD 4.2 billion, reflecting strong demand from automakers committed to lightweighting and safety enhancements. This growth trajectory underscores South Korea’s strategic emphasis on advanced steel solutions to meet global automotive standards.

South Korea’s automotive steel industry is experiencing rapid expansion driven by the increasing adoption of DP steel in electric vehicles (EVs), autonomous driving systems, and next-generation mobility platforms. The country’s automotive manufacturers are actively integrating high-strength steels to improve vehicle safety, reduce weight, and enhance fuel efficiency. The market’s growth is further supported by rising export demands and domestic industry investments in steel innovation and manufacturing capacity expansion.

Key Growth Drivers in the South Korea Automotive Dual Phase (DP) Steel Market

The South Korea automotive DP steel market is propelled by several converging factors that are reshaping the industry landscape. These drivers reflect both technological advancements and policy frameworks that favor high-performance materials.

  • Industrial Demand Expansion: South Korea’s automotive sector is experiencing sustained growth, with increasing production volumes of compact, electric, and autonomous vehicles. The demand for lightweight, high-strength steels like DP steel is rising to meet safety and efficiency standards.
  • Technology Adoption: Automakers are rapidly adopting advanced manufacturing techniques, including hot stamping and laser welding, which require specialized steel grades. DP steel’s superior formability and strength make it ideal for these processes.
  • Government Policies & Support: The South Korean government’s initiatives toward eco-friendly mobility, including incentives for EV production and stricter safety regulations, are driving steel innovation and adoption.
  • Infrastructure Development: Investments in smart factories, R&D centers, and steel manufacturing capacity are bolstering the supply chain and technological capabilities in the country.

These drivers collectively create a fertile environment for sustained growth, positioning South Korea as a leader in automotive DP steel innovation and deployment in the Asia-Pacific region.

Key Trends in the South Korea Automotive Dual Phase (DP) Steel Market

  • Trend: The integration of AI and IoT in manufacturing processes is revolutionizing steel production, enhancing quality control and operational efficiency. This digital transformation is enabling faster innovation cycles and customized steel solutions for automakers.
  • Trend: The push toward electric vehicles is accelerating demand for lightweight, high-strength steels like DP steel, which are essential for increasing vehicle range and safety without compromising performance.
  • Trend: South Korea’s focus on sustainable manufacturing is leading to investments in eco-friendly steel production technologies, including hydrogen-based reduction methods, reducing reliance on fossil fuels.
  • Trend: Strategic alliances between steel producers and automotive OEMs are becoming more prevalent, fostering co-innovation and securing long-term supply chains amidst global supply chain disruptions.
